CARLISLE? Jimmie Gene Gregory, 80, died Thursday, January 7, 2010, at his residence. A funeral service will be 3:00PM Sunday, January 10, 2010, at Calvary Baptist Church with Rev. David Sealy and Rev. Irvin Plowden Jr. officiating. Interment will be in the church cemetery. Born November 6, 1929, in Chester, SC, a son of the late Benjamin Howe Sr. and Carrie Carter Gregory. He retired from Springs Mills after forty three years as a loom fixer. He was a veteran of the Army during the Korean War, where he served thirteen months in France. He was with the Boy Scouts for over twenty five years, where he served as Assistant Master and Scout Master. He was a member of Calvary Baptist Church, where he was a ordained deacon. Surviving are his wife of fifty-four years Emily E. Gregory, one son Wayne Gregory and wife Pat of Carlisle, one daughter Patricia Gregory-Bates and husband Skip of Chester, four grandchildren, five great grandchildren. He was preceded in death by two infant daughters and a brother Howe Gregory Jr. A special brother-inlaw Ainsley Estes.
